Location

Voco Auckland City Centre is strategically located in the heart of Auckland, just a short walk from key attractions such as Sky Tower and Aotea Square. With its central position, the hotel provides easy access to public transportation, making city exploration convenient. The Auckland Waterfront is also nearby, offering picturesque views and leisurely strolls.

Rooms

The hotel features 201 spacious guest rooms, each equipped with a mini-fridge and flat-screen televisions. Select rooms offer stunning views of the Auckland skyline, enhancing the urban experience. Business travelers can enjoy enhanced amenities tailored to their needs.

Dining

Stroll to the on-site restaurant, Voco Kitchen, where seasonal, locally sourced ingredients create a diverse menu. Guests can enjoy breakfast selections that cater to various dietary preferences. The Bar also provides a range of cocktails and beverages, perfect for unwinding after a day of activities.

Business Facilities

The hotel houses versatile meeting rooms equipped with the latest technology, suitable for corporate events and conferences. Voco Auckland City Centre also provides a dedicated team to assist with planning and execution. This focus on business amenities enhances productivity during stays.

Wellness

Guests have access to a well-equipped fitness center, ensuring that workout routines can continue during travel. The hotel also offers leisure areas, ideal for relaxation after a busy day. Nearby parks offer additional outdoor space for runs or walks.

Property information and rules
Check-in
from 15:00-23:59
Check-out
until 10 am
Guest Parking
Public parking is possible at a location nearby at NZD 59 per day.
Internet
Wireless internet is available in the hotel rooms for free.
Breakfast
A full breakfast is served at the price of NZD 45 per person per day. 
Pets
Pets are not allowed.
